THE WAR OF INDEPENDENCE.




The War of Independence started in 1775 and ended in 1783. It lasted for eight years. It was a war between Britain and its colonies in North America which wanted to be free. George Washington was commander-in-chief of the North American army and he did very much for the victory of the colonists.

In 1776 the Declaration of Independence was written by Thomas Jefferson and some other people and adopted on July 4. Thirteen English colonies declared themselves free and independent of England, and each of them was called a state (штат). That is why July 4 is a national holiday in the United States, it is Inde­pendence Day and the birthday of the American nation. The Declaration was signed in a building (Independence Hall) in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. On that building we can see the famous Liberty Bell which told the happy people outside that a new nation had been born.

After the Declaration of Independence the first national flag was taken on June 14, 1777. The flag had thirteen red and white stripes and thirteen white stars on a blue field in the left-hand corner. There was a star and a stripe for each of the former thirteen colonies.

When peace had been formally made with Britain in 1783, the people of the United States had to decide how they wanted to run their.new country. In 1787 the Constitution was adopted. It stated that the United States was to be a republic (a country governed by the people). The Americans chose George Washington as their first President.

 

THE CIVIL WAR BETWEEN THE STATES

In the 18th and 19th centuries the United States was divided into the North where labour was free, and the South where slaves worked.

The Negro slaves were freed by President Lincoln in 1863.

The war broke out soon after Abraham Lincoln was elected President in 1860. It was the war between the industrial North, where slavery was outlawed, and the agricultural South, where slave labour was much used.

So the slave owners in the South were displeased that Lincoln was elected and very soon after that the Southern States left the Union and formed their own Confederation. Lincoln was ready to use force to keep the Union together. Then the war broke out between the North and the South.

The population of the North was 22 million, and that of the South was 9 mil­lion, but the army of the South was well organized and ready for war. This could not be said of the army of the North. So in the first months of the war the South won several victories. Only when General Grant became commander-in-chief of the Northern Army, the North began to win the war and in April 1865 it ended. The victory of the Union forces ended slavery in the South and ensured that the United States remained one nation.
